In the realm of sports science and physical training, the concept of artificial loading plays a crucial role in enhancing athletic performance. 人工负荷 refers to the method of applying external forces or weights to an athlete's body during training sessions. This technique is designed to simulate the conditions of competition and to prepare the body for the physical demands it will face. By understanding how artificial loading works, coaches and athletes can tailor their training programs to achieve optimal results.The primary goal of artificial loading is to improve strength, endurance, and overall performance. When athletes engage in exercises that incorporate artificial loading, they are effectively pushing their bodies beyond their natural limits. This process not only builds muscle but also enhances neuromuscular coordination, which is essential for peak performance in competitive sports. For instance, weightlifting, resistance training, and plyometrics are all forms of artificial loading that can lead to significant gains in power and speed.One of the key benefits of artificial loading is its ability to prevent injuries. By gradually increasing the load on the body, athletes can strengthen their muscles, tendons, and ligaments, making them more resilient to the stresses of competition. Moreover, this method allows for controlled progression, enabling athletes to adapt to higher levels of stress without risking overtraining or burnout. In this way, artificial loading becomes a vital component of a well-rounded training regimen.However, it is important to note that artificial loading should be implemented with caution. Athletes and coaches must pay close attention to individual capabilities and recovery needs. Overloading the body can lead to fatigue and injuries, negating the benefits of the training. Therefore, a balanced approach that combines artificial loading with adequate rest and recovery is essential for long-term success.In addition to physical benefits, artificial loading can also have psychological advantages. The mental fortitude developed through challenging training sessions can translate into increased confidence during competitions. Athletes who regularly engage in artificial loading often find that they are better prepared to handle the pressures of high-stakes situations. This mental preparation is just as important as physical conditioning, as it can make the difference between winning and losing.In conclusion, artificial loading is a powerful tool in the arsenal of sports training. Its ability to enhance physical performance, prevent injuries, and build mental resilience makes it an invaluable strategy for athletes at all levels. By incorporating artificial loading into their training regimens, athletes can push their boundaries and achieve their goals. As the world of sports continues to evolve, understanding and effectively utilizing techniques like artificial loading will be essential for those looking to excel in their respective fields.
